How can I use a merchant dashboard for cryptocurrency transactions?
Can you provide a detailed explanation on how to use a merchant dashboard for cryptocurrency transactions? I'm interested in understanding the process and the benefits it offers.
3 answers
- Riki ArdiyansahDec 18, 2025 · 3 months agoSure! Using a merchant dashboard for cryptocurrency transactions can be a convenient and efficient way to manage your transactions. It typically involves creating an account on a cryptocurrency exchange platform that offers a merchant dashboard. Once you have access to the dashboard, you can generate unique payment addresses for your customers, track incoming payments, and manage your cryptocurrency holdings. The dashboard may also provide features such as transaction history, analytics, and integration with other payment systems. Overall, using a merchant dashboard simplifies the process of accepting and managing cryptocurrency payments for your business.
